Henry Clay: The Essential American is a scholarly biography of one of the most influential figures in nineteenth century American politics. Written by David S. Heidler and Jeanne T. Heidler, it examines Clay as statesman, legislator, and presidential aspirant rather than as a narrowly partisan hero or villain. The book focuses on Clay’s long public career in the early republic and antebellum periods, showing how his actions shaped debates over tariffs, internal improvements, banking, and national union. It also explains why Clay became known as the Great Compromiser, a politician who repeatedly tried to hold together a growing republic under severe sectional strain. At the same time, the biography pays attention to his personal life, public style, ambitions, and missteps, creating a fuller portrait than older celebratory accounts. The result is both a political history of the United States before the Civil War and a study of how one unusually gifted leader navigated, and sometimes failed to navigate, the republic’s deepest conflicts.
